XC2S200-6FGG1521C Key Specifications
| Feature |
Specification |
| FPGA Family |
Spartan-II (Xilinx) |
| System Gates |
200,000 |
| Logic Cells |
5,292 |
| Configurable Logic Blocks (CLBs) |
1,176 |
| Total RAM Bits |
57,344 |
| Max User I/O |
284 |
| Process Technology |
0.18 µm CMOS |
| Core Voltage |
2.5V |
| Operating Temperature |
0°C to 85°C |
| Package Type |
FBGA (Fine-Pitch Ball Grid Array) |
| Speed Grade |
-6 (High Performance) |

Performance Features of Spartan-II XC2S200 FPGA
High-Speed Digital Processing
The -6 speed grade enables high-frequency operation, making it suitable for real-time control systems and communication processing.
Advanced Logic Architecture
- Distributed LUT-based logic design
- Efficient carry chain for arithmetic operations
- Flexible routing architecture for optimized timing
Embedded Memory Resources
- Dual-port Block RAM support
- Distributed RAM for fast local storage
- Efficient data buffering for DSP and control systems
